FUEL BURNING PERSONNEL AND ENGINE COOLANT HEATER KITS
45.
FUEL BURNING PERSONNEL HEATER FAILS TO START WHEN RUN-OFF-START SWITCH IS HELD IN
START POSITION.
WARNING
Exhaust gases can kill. Do not operate engine coolant heater in closed area occupied by personnel.
Such action will result in injury or death.
NOTE
Heater will not operate if RUN-OFF-START switch is moved to RUN position before indicator lamp
illuminates.
Step 1.
Press PRESS-TO-TEST button on heater control box to check operation of circuit.
If indicator lamp does not illuminate, notify unit maintenance.
Step 2.
Check to see if HI-LO switch on heater control box is set to HI.
If not, set HI-LO switch to HI.
Step 3.
Check fuel level on fuel gauge.
Fill fuel tank(s) if necessary.
Step 4.
Check to see if electric fuel pump shutoff valve is closed (para. 2-44).
If closed, open fuel pump shutoff valve.
